Starred review: “This ongoing comic strip chronicles the lives of a tight-knit group of lesbian friends over an astounding 21 years of life, work, love, boredom, political activism and countless reversals of fortune. At its heart are six women: the promiscuous Lois, a feminist bookstore clerk with a penchant for gender-bending; her two roommates, the overworked academic Ginger and self-identified ‘bisexual lesbian’ Sparrow; their domestically partnered friends Clarice and Toni; and Mo, who despite (or perhaps because of) her frequent politically charged outbursts of neurosis is the hub of her circle. These characters, flawed but endearing, are brought to life by Bechdel’s quirky artistic sensibility. Facial expressions are carefully nuanced, and she seems to take great joy in using small details to differentiate emotions. Late in the collection, when a character receives treatment for cancer, a tiny caret in her cheek is enough to transform her from a fresh-faced mischief-maker into a sallow and frightened chemo patient. What cannot be overemphasized is the sheer scope of the collection, which follows these women from idealistic young adulthood to contentedly disillusioned middle age and, for some, parenthood. All eventually end up a little more haggard than they began, but there isn’t one whose Bechdel-illustrated bags under her eyes were not hard fought for and hard won.” (Source: Publishers Weekly)

The audiobook stars actor Jane Lynch ( Glee) as the narrator; musician, writer, and actor Carrie Brownstein ( Portlandia) as Mo; actor Roberta Colindrez ( A League of Their Own) as Lois; author Roxane Gay ( Bad Feminist) as Jezanna; Broadway performer Jenn Colella ( Come From Away) as Harriet; and actor Melanie Nicholls-King ( The Wire) as Ginger. It also includes award-winning audiobook narrators Bahni Turpin as Clarice, Marisa Blake as Toni, and Emily Woo Zeller as Sparrow. Tags

The Bechdel test, a well-known measure of women's presence in movies and other forms of media, originally came from a 1985 strip of Dykes to Watch Out For. To pass the Bechdel test, a story must include two named women characters who have a conversation with each other about something other than a man. The strip was carried in Funny Times and syndicated to a number of gay and lesbian newspapers, and also posted on the web. [2] The first illustrated book edition was published by Firebrand Books in 1986. [3] The first of these collections contained miscellaneous, individual strips; the serialized story centered around Mo began halfway through the second collection, More Dykes to Watch Out For.

Jerkass: Sydney, the "evil women's studies professor," is pompous and supercilious, has terrible spending habits, is incapable of fidelity, has no interest in politics, and screwed over Thea when they were dating years ago. Despite her irritating the hell out of Mo, they have been partners for most of a decade now. Bechdel introduced her because she was "tired of writing such paragons of virtue."
